An ISA, or Individual Savings Account, is a type of investment account that allows individuals to save and invest their money in a tax-efficient manner The Stocks and Shares ISA specifically allows investors to invest in a wide range of assets, including stocks, bonds, and funds This type of ISA is considered a popular choice for those looking to grow their money over the long term, as investments in the stock market have historically provided higher returns compared to other types of savings accounts.

When it comes to ethical investing, the options are vast From renewable energy companies to social impact funds, there is a growing number of ethical investment opportunities for investors to choose from When looking for the best ethical Stocks and Shares ISA, it’s important to consider a few key factors.

First and foremost, investors should research the ethical criteria of the ISA provider Some providers may only invest in companies that meet certain environmental, social, and governance (ESG) standards, while others may have stricter criteria around issues such as human rights and animal welfare Investors should carefully review the investment strategy of the ISA provider to ensure it aligns with their values.

Secondly, investors should consider the performance of the ISA provider’s ethical funds While ethical investing is about more than just financial returns, it’s still important to invest in companies that are financially stable and have the potential for growth Investors should look at the track record of the ISA provider’s funds to ensure they have a history of delivering competitive returns.
